Output 648596d6c4472b355e5a72603c6da10d12d02548e0a58a940bb720f93584c0a4:2

value
24754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f5b6bae7e30a86736e6efe51f687eb7e0c5ff7 OP_EQUAL
address
3B5RCbybqKpd52bStpUaV23qCwUMREDTVJ
transaction
648596d6c4472b355e5a72603c6da10d12d02548e0a58a940bb720f93584c0a4
spent
true